I had to get the EVO L (2) for comfort. It is 1.25" wider than the standard EVO and the XL (evo 3) is another 1.25" wider than the EVO2. I can fit in an EVO...........just can't get out

I am 5'10" 205lbs, 36" waist, 44+ jacket,..........muscular build with a slight waistline (I'm married to a good cook)
